An algorithm is presented through which unstable states can be stabilized in bistable chemical systems. The control algorithm is designed to be easy to implement through microcomputer control of the bifurcation parameter. As a test case and example, the author considers the unstable branch of the bistable iodate-arsenous acid reaction in a continuous flow stirred tank reactor.
